Cracking the Code: Industrial District Portland Real Estate Insights
Let’s talk brass tacks. You're probably wondering, "Industrial District Portland real estate: is it still affordable? Is it a smart buy?" Good questions! With a Median Home Value of $417,444, this area stands out as one of the more accessible entry points into the Portland market. Compare that to some of the city's pricier postal codes, and you start to see the opportunity shimmering. This isn't just about affordability; it’s about significant growth potential.
For those considering "best neighborhoods in Portland for investors," the Industrial District is practically a neon sign blinking "opportunity!" The combination of relatively lower property values and an upward trajectory in development makes it incredibly appealing. You're looking at a neighborhood with a strong Housing Score of 79/100, indicating a robust and attractive market for property ownership. And if you're thinking about rental income, the Average Rent at $1,669 here offers a solid return, especially as demand for unique, urban living spaces continues to rise. Life in the Gritty Gem: Industrial District Walkability and Lifestyle
"But what about the day-to-day?" you ask. "What's the Industrial District walkability and lifestyle like?" Well, let's just say you won't be stuck in your car here. With a Walkability Score of 75/100, many of your daily errands and adventures are easily tackled on foot or by bike. And for those always-important practical questions like "is Industrial District Portland safe?", you'll be pleased to know it boasts a respectable Safety Score of 72/100. While it’s an urban core, and like any city, requires common-sense precautions, the increasing residential presence and business activity contribute to a growing sense of community and security.
